Expanding your business globally can be a lucrative endeavor. However, navigating the complexities of international trade can often feel overwhelming. One invaluable resource for businesses seeking expand their reach is the export directory. This comprehensive database provides a wealth of information on viable markets, trade regulations, and partners in various countries.
To effectively utilize this powerful tool, businesses should follow these key steps:
* **Define Your Target Market:** Clearly identify the countries that align with your product offerings and business objectives.
* **Utilize Search Filters:** The export directory often provides robust search filters to narrow down your results based on specific goods.
* **Research Potential Partners:** Carefully review the profiles of distributors listed in the directory, paying attention to their track record and focus areas.
* **Contact Relevant Parties:** Reach out to potential partners directly to initiate communication.
* **Stay Updated:** The export landscape is constantly evolving, so it's crucial to regularly review your knowledge of market trends and regulatory changes.
By following these guidelines, businesses can effectively navigate the export directory and leverage its benefits to achieve their international growth objectives.

Embarking Into Export Business Essentials: From Strategy to Success
The arena of international trade presents both significant chances and unique challenges. To thrive in this competitive sector, businesses must formulate a sound export strategy.
- Initially, a deep knowledge of the target market is paramount. This includes analyzing market trends and identifying potential customers.
- Next, a meticulous assessment of the regulatory environment in both your home country and the target market is indispensable. This ensures compliance with all relevant laws.
- Thirdly, cultivating strong partnerships with vendors is vital for a efficient export workflow.
Through meticulous strategy, adherence to optimal practices, and a commitment to excellence, your export business can grow in the global marketplace.
